Output 949723c616ce9452eb16849924c155bf00b06884546e8e786011a2d706405f01:0

value
8588850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c533ce56ccac110e97e3e074b89e708289e3d9e OP_EQUALVERIFY OP_CHECKSIG
address
13amdqjboEUTcnNiN73tVzcepEkWyAaY7C
transaction
949723c616ce9452eb16849924c155bf00b06884546e8e786011a2d706405f01
spent
true